Question reference: S6W-40064

  • Asked by: Lorna Slater, MSP for Lothian, Scottish Green Party
  • Date lodged: 27 August 2025
  • Current status: Answered by Jenny Gilruth on 17 September 2025

Question

To ask the Scottish Government what support is available to any school pupils who risk having their transgender status outed against their will in the event of them receiving guidance to use gender neutral toilets and changing rooms, following the Supreme Court ruling in For Women Scotland Ltd v The Scottish Ministers.


Answer

The Scottish Government recognises that this will be a worrying time for transgender young people and their families.

Education authorities and schools provide a range of wellbeing support to children and young people which is planned and provided using the Getting it right for every child approach, ranging from pastoral care and support to targeted support, such as counselling provided through schools.

The approaches to provision of support will be tailored to the individual needs of the young person concerned.
